Cristiano Ronaldo to miss Al Nassr’s first two matches after wedding

Cristiano Ronaldo will miss Al Nassr’s opening two matches of the new season after being given additional time away from the club following his wedding, according to Saudi newspaper Al Riyadiyah.

The Portuguese forward and Al Nassr captain married Argentine model Georgina Rodriguez on Tuesday. He is now expected to return to training with the Riyadh-based club in the coming days, but will not be available for either of the team’s first two fixtures.

Al Nassr begin their campaign against Al Fateh on Saturday, as they start their defence of the Saudi Pro League title. Three days later, they face Al-Diriyah in the round of 32 of the King Cup.

Both matches are scheduled to take place in the Saudi capital, but Ronaldo will not feature in either game.

The 41-year-old was absent from Al Nassr’s pre-season preparations after being granted an extended holiday. His time away followed his involvement with Portugal at the 2026 World Cup, after which he did not join the club’s training programme for the new campaign.

Ronaldo used the additional break to complete his marriage to Rodriguez before preparing to return to Al Nassr’s squad.
